Get the Best Raptor V2. Not even comparable to the Orion Baja. They are hand tuned. http://shop.one18th.com/product_info.php?cPath=39_55&products_id=841 .

Here are the specs....

Baja: Power=20.94@9225 RPM=17438@6.3 Torque=401gm/cm Efficiency=39%@12726

Beast V2: Power=39.49 @ 14494 RPM=28175@7.0 Torque=402 gm/cm Efficiency=32%@19950

Ok, so as you see the beast v2 is an insanely fast and powerful motor. Do do pay for it a little bit with effeiciency but that is pretty non-important. How much do baja's go for? The v2 is going for 37$ at that link.
